Job Description

Staff Clinical Informatics Data Architect leading FHIR, OMOP, and healthcare data integration for Verily Health's AI-enabled precision-health platform. Overseeing pipelines, standards, and data quality.

Responsibilities:

  • Oversee the planning, design, and execution of data modeling, normalization, and transformation activities
  • Lead healthcare data modeling and source-data mapping to FHIR, OMOP, and STDM
  • Oversee ingestion strategies for multisourced healthcare data using FHIR, HL7, and X12 ED protocols
  • Architect and oversee robust, efficient, and reliable data pipelines for large data volumes
  • Champion data quality initiatives and establish standards and processes for reliable, accurate data
  • Foster collaboration between technical and non-technical teams and translate complex concepts into actionable insight
  • Drive exploration and adoption of emerging technologies and methodologies, including machine learning and artificial intelligence
  • Design architecture, normalization, and harmonization documentation for technical and non-technical stakeholders
  • Solve complex, high-impact data issues and minimize disruptions to critical operations
  • Lead data design and model development efforts using SQL, Python, R, dbt, Jupyter Notebook, cloud platforms, and Git

Requirements:

  • Bachelor's degree in Computer Science, Mathematics or medical related field and Master's degree in Clinical Informatics
  • Minimum of 8 years experience working as a clinical informaticist, data architect or data integration engineer in Healthcare or Life Sciences industries
  • Demonstrated proficiency in established healthcare standards, controlled terminologies (including SNOMED, LOINC, and RxNorm), standard data models (such as FHIR, OMOP, etc), and healthcare interoperability standards and frameworks like HL7, NCPDP, and CCD-A
  • Strong skills related to SQL, Python, R, dbt, ETL tooling and Jupyter Notebook
  • Experience with cloud computing platforms, version control systems (e.g., Git), and collaborative development tools
